The 49ers are visiting the Eagles for a Wild Card matchup Sunday. On DraftKings Sportsbook, Philadelphia is favored by six points and this game carries a total of 44.5 points.

Below, I have featured my favorite George Kittle prop to consider from this contest.


Best George Kittle Prop Bets on DraftKings Sportsbook

George Kittle U 58.5 Receiving Yards (-111)

Kittle missed Week 17 with a sprained ankle and then in his return in Week 18 vs. the Seahawks, Kittle finished with just 29 yards, despite Seattle’s defense giving up the sixth-most receiving yards to tight ends this season (1,080). The ankle was clearly still bothering Kittle and now, he finds himself in one of the worst possible matchups vs. the Eagles.

Philadelphia is giving up the sixth-fewest yards per pass this season (5.8) and to tight ends, the Eagles are allowing the second-fewest receiving yards (504) on the second-lowest completion percentage in the league (63.8%).

Philadelphia has only allowed two tight ends to top 58.5 receiving yards all season and the most the Eagles have given up to a tight end is just 61 yards to Travis Kelce all the way back in Week 2. Add in that this game is on the road in Philadelphia and Kittle is an excellent bet for this under.
